## Tessellate Environments — String Extraction

Plugin authors: the Tessellate extraction script scans your plugin manifest for translatable strings on every build in the sandbox environment. Extraction is strict — unescaped interpolations fail the run. Output catalogs are versioned per environment and never shared between them. The sandbox extractor runs with the configuration shown below.

config for bahop-baduf:
[kasion]
team = lamath
access_code = ac_d807e5
host = kasion.paliqcloud.corp
port = 4000
owner = julix.tamvan
peer = frair.qorvelsoft.local

**Ticket: Cachepool vault locked during postmortem prep**

While compiling the Brindlewick stale-cache postmortem, the evidence vault holding the raw invalidation logs auto-locked after the retention job ran early. On-call needs those logs to finish the timeline section tonight. The unseal procedure is standard: run the vault client against the Harlow node and provide the recovery passphrase below.

unlock words, fawig-bagef: olidor-holir-istox-holath-tamys-quenion-giliel

## Service Accounts: Export Workers

Quick note for release prep: the spreadsheet export workers in Ledgerloom run under the `export-batch` service account, and memory usage spikes hard when big tenants export full-year data. Before cutting a release, check that the worker memory cap hasn't drifted below 4 GB, or exports will OOM mid-stream and retry forever. The memory dashboard pulls metrics from the internal Gaugework service, authenticated with the key below.

app token of hahig-bawef = qvz4-jEJj

Ticket #4471 — Staging env misconfigured for Glidepath migrations

Hey team, the zero-downtime schema migration for Orbiter's billing tables keeps failing on staging because the shadow-table runner can't authenticate. Looks like whoever rebuilt the box last week dropped a line from the env file. Everything else checks out — connection string, pool size, all fine. To fix, add the following line to /etc/glidepath/.env:

sealed setting: ARCHIVE_KEY3=c1f